Dating Confidence Reset
Start by clarifying what you actually want. List two or three nonnegotiables (values, deal-breakers, or must-have qualities) and one flexible preference. Knowing this keeps you from wasting energy on matches that don’t fit and gives every conversation a quick filter.
Pace conversations with intention. Aim for steady progress instead of sprinting. Use a simple rhythm: exchange messages for a few days, ask one or two meaningful questions, then suggest a low-pressure call or meeting if interest is mutual. Small steps reduce anxiety and make it easier to notice who follows through.
Set realistic expectations. Most chats won’t turn into relationships, and that’s okay. Treat each interaction as information — a chance to learn about your preferences and practice clear communication. Celebrate the insights, not just the outcomes.
Protect your energy and boundaries. Limit time spent swiping or messaging when you feel drained. Unmatch or pause conversations that leave you feeling depleted. Respectful, consistent communication is a fair standard to expect; if someone can’t meet it, you don’t have to keep engaging.
Look for small signs of progress. Notice when conversations become easier, when people ask follow-up questions, or when plans are actually scheduled. These moments show growth in your approach and make dating feel less like a numbers game and more like steady progress.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Use your nonnegotiables and early impressions to prioritize replies. A short checklist—shared values, compatible timing, respectful tone—helps you move toward people who are more likely to match your pace and expectations.
